Enhancing Your Beardie's Burrow: Decor Tips for Happy Dragons
Your scaly companion deserves a burrow that is both stylish and functional! A well-decorated habitat can improve your bearded dragon's mood and encourage play. Consider these tips to create a cozy and stimulating space for your little scale friend:
- Add a variety of textures with hides, platforms, and climbing structures made from materials like wood, cork, or even reptile-safe tiles.
- Create a temperature gradient by locating your basking spot near the heat source. This allows your beardie to adjust its temperature throughout the day.
- Personalize their burrow with plants! Choose non-toxic species that thrive in a warm environment. Just make sure to research beforehand and avoid any known dangerous elements to your dragon.
- Include a shallow water dish for your beardie to soak in and stay hydrated. Change the water frequently to keep it clean and fresh.
- Most importantly, watch your bearded dragon's behavior. Pay attention to their preferences and adjust their burrow accordingly to ensure they are happy and well.
